Detailed Description

ORBDB3: simultaneously bidiagonalizes the blocks of a tall and skinny matrix X with orthonomal columns: [ B11 ] [ X11 ] [ P1 | ] [ 0 ] [--—] = [------—] [--—] Q1**T . [ X21 ] [ | P2 ] [ B21 ] [ 0 ] X11 is P-by-Q, and X21 is (M-P)-by-Q. M-P must be no larger than P, Q, or M-Q. Routines DORBDB1, DORBDB2, and DORBDB4 handle cases in which M-P is not the minimum dimension. The orthogonal matrices P1, P2, and Q1 are P-by-P, (M-P)-by-(M-P), and (M-Q)-by-(M-Q), respectively. They are represented implicitly by Householder vectors. B11 and B12 are (M-P)-by-(M-P) bidiagonal matrices represented implicitly by angles THETA, PHI.

Member Function/Subroutine Documentation

◆ dorbdb3()

subroutine la_lapack::orbdb3::dorbdb3 ( integer(ilp), intent(in) m,
integer(ilp), intent(in) p,
integer(ilp), intent(in) q,
real(dp), dimension(ldx11,*), intent(inout) x11,
integer(ilp), intent(in) ldx11,
real(dp), dimension(ldx21,*), intent(inout) x21,
integer(ilp), intent(in) ldx21,
real(dp), dimension(*), intent(out) theta,
real(dp), dimension(*), intent(out) phi,
real(dp), dimension(*), intent(out) taup1,
real(dp), dimension(*), intent(out) taup2,
real(dp), dimension(*), intent(out) tauq1,
real(dp), dimension(*), intent(out) work,
integer(ilp), intent(in) lwork,
integer(ilp), intent(out) info )
